The Historical Roots of Spiritual Practice

Throughout history, humanity has engaged in various forms of spiritual practice. From ancient animistic beliefs to the rise of organized religions, the search for meaning has been a constant thread in the human story. Examining the historical roots of these practices provides valuable insights into the evolution of faith and the enduring human need for transcendence. Archaeological discoveries, textual analyses, and anthropological studies all contribute to our understanding of how spirituality has shaped cultures and societies across the globe. Early forms of religious expression often centered around reverence for nature and the cycles of life and death, reflecting a deep connection to the natural world. These beliefs laid the groundwork for more complex theological systems that emerged over time.

The Influence of Cultural Context

The expression of spirituality is profoundly influenced by cultural context. Different societies develop unique ways of understanding and interacting with the divine, reflecting their specific values, traditions, and environmental conditions. What might be considered sacred in one culture may be viewed differently in another. Recognizing the diversity of spiritual expression is essential for fostering interfaith dialogue and promoting religious tolerance. The study of comparative religion demonstrates the common threads that run through many different belief systems, as well as the unique ways in which those beliefs are expressed within specific cultural contexts. This understanding can help to break down stereotypes and build bridges between different communities.

Religion Origin Key Practices Approximate Followers (2023)
Christianity Middle East Prayer, sacraments, worship services 2.4 billion
Islam Middle East Five Pillars of Islam, prayer, pilgrimage 1.9 billion
Hinduism Indian Subcontinent Yoga, meditation, temple worship 1.2 billion
Buddhism Indian Subcontinent Meditation, mindfulness, ethical conduct 500 million

Understanding the impact of cultural context allows for a more nuanced appreciation of religious diversity. It highlights the idea that there isn't one universal path to spiritual fulfillment, but rather a multitude of ways to connect with something larger than oneself.

The Rise of Secularism and Spirituality

While traditional religious affiliation may be declining in some areas, there is a simultaneous rise in secular spirituality. Many individuals are seeking meaning and purpose outside of traditional religious institutions, often drawing inspiration from mindfulness practices, philosophical inquiry, and personal experiences. This trend suggests a growing desire for spiritual connection that is not necessarily tied to dogma or organized religion. Secular spirituality often emphasizes personal growth, self-discovery, and a sense of connection to something larger than oneself. It can take many forms, from meditation and yoga to nature-based practices and contemplative art. This signifies a shift in how people define and experience spirituality in the modern world.

  • Increased accessibility to global faiths through online platforms.
  • Growing number of individuals identifying as โ€œspiritual but not religious.โ€
  • The search for personal meaning and purpose outside traditional institutions.
  • Emphasis on mindfulness, meditation, and holistic wellness.

The rise of secular spirituality indicates a fundamental human desire for connection, meaning, and purpose. It reflects a willingness to explore different paths to fulfillment and a rejection of rigid dogma in favor of personal experience.
